Default 1937 Dutch Navy Contract Luger

I photographed this pistol for my FFL, thought I would share it here. It's all numbers matching and looks correct, down to the double "GELADEN" extractor.

Did the 1937 Dutch contract run from sn 2130 to 2329? If so, this is the last pistol of 1937!

It came with a damaged German Navy mag.
